The ingredients needed to cook Vegan Red Lentil Dhal:
- Take 275 g red lentils
- Take 1 onion, finely diced
- Provide 3 garlic cloves, finely diced
- Use 2 tsp ginger, grated
- Get 2 tsp ground cumin
- Prepare 2 tsp turmeric
- Prepare 2 tsp garam masala
- You need 1/2 tsp paprika
- Get 1 tsp coriander, chopped
- Take to taste Salt
- Prepare 1 can coconut milk
- You need 500 ml vegetable stock
- Provide 1 can chopped tomatoes
- Take 2 tbsp Olive oil
- You need Lemon juice, to garnish
- Take Chapatti bread, to serve
- Take Rice, to serve
- Get Spinach, to serve
Steps to make Vegan Red Lentil Dhal:
- Heat the olive oil over medium/high heat.
- Add the onion, garlic and ginger. Fry until golden brown.
- Add all the dried spices and cook for another minute or so. Stir regularly.
- Next add the tomatoes, vegetable stock, coconut milk and lentils.
- Reduce heat to medium and cook for 15 minutes or until the mixture has thickened.
- Add the coriander and season with salt to taste.
- Serve the dhal with rice, spinach and chapatti bread. Garnish the dhal with a drizzle of lemon juice just before serving or plate a slice of lemon to be drizzled over.
